Как перетащить таблицу из Word в Excel: Полное руководство

Прямое перетаскивание таблицы из документа Microsoft Word в Excel часто приводит к тому, что все данные оказываются в одной ячейке или теряется структура строк. Эта проблема возникает из-за различий в движках рендеринга текста и табличных процессорах, которые по-разному интерпретируют символы разрыва строк и табуляции при стандартной операции Drag-and-Drop. Чтобы корректно перенести массив данных, необходимо использовать специализированные методы вставки или предварительную подготовку текста, так как простое копирование буфером обмена не всегда гарантирует идеальный результат без последующей ручной правки.

В зависимости от сложности структуры исходного документа и версии офисного пакета, пользователи могут столкнуться с артефактами форматирования, такими как лишние пробелы или объединенные ячейки. Корректный импорт требует понимания того, как Excel обрабатывает внешние данные, поступающие из текстовых редакторов. В данной инструкции мы разберем проверенные алгоритмы действий, которые позволяют сохранить целостность таблицы и избежать потери информации при миграции между приложениями.

Стандартный метод копирования и вставки

Наиболее очевидным способом, которым пользуются большинство операторов, является использование буфера обмена через стандартные команды Ctrl+C и Ctrl+V. При выделении таблицы в Word и последующей вставке в Excel, программа-получатель пытается автоматически определить границы ячеек, опираясь на скрытые символы табуляции. В большинстве случаев, если таблица имеет простую прямоугольную структуру без вложенных объектов, автоматическое распознавание проходит успешно.

Однако стоит учитывать, что при таком методе часто копируется и визуальное оформление, которое может конфликтовать со стилем вашего рабочего листа. Если после вставки вы видите, что данные распались неправильно, попробуйте использовать специальную вставку. Для этого после копирования в Word перейдите в Excel, нажмите правой кнопкой мыши на целевую ячейку и выберите один из вариантов в разделе «Параметры вставки», например, «Использовать конечные стили» или «Транспонировать».

  • 📋 Выделите всю таблицу в документе вместе с границами.
  • 📋 Нажмите Ctrl+C для копирования в буфер.
  • 📋 Откройте лист Excel и выберите верхнюю левую ячейку.
  • 📋 Используйте Ctrl+V или контекстное меню для вставки.
⚠️ Внимание: При вставке больших таблиц методом копирования может произойти переполнение буфера обмена или зависание интерфейса, если в документе присутствуют тяжелые графические элементы.
Технические нюансы буфера обмена

Буфер обмена Windows хранит данные в нескольких форматах одновременно. Когда вы копируете таблицу, система сохраняет её как RTF, HTML и простой текст. Excel при вставке выбирает наиболее подходящий формат, но иногда приоритет отдается HTML-разметке, что приводит к сохранению лишнего форматирования. Использование «Специальной вставки» позволяет принудительно выбрать формат «Текст», что часто решает проблемы с искажением данных.

Использование специальной вставки для очистки данных

Если стандартная вставка привела к хаосу в ячейках, на помощь приходит функция Специальная вставка. Этот инструмент позволяет контролировать, какие именно атрибуты будут перенесены из источника. Часто проблема заключается в том, что Excel пытается сохранить шрифты и цвета, игнорируя логическую структуру. Выбор опции «Текст» или «Юникод-текст» заставляет программу игнорировать оформление и фокусироваться только на содержимом ячеек.

Для доступа к расширенным настройкам используйте комбинацию клавиш Ctrl+Alt+V сразу после копирования или нажмите на стрелку под кнопкой «Вставить» на главной ленте. В открывшемся диалоговом окне выберите пункт «Текст». Это действие преобразует табличные данные в поток символов, разделенных табуляцией, который Excel затем корректно распределит по столбцам. Такой подход особенно эффективен, когда нужно перенести только числовые значения или текст без рамок и заливок.

Параметр вставки Что переносится Когда использовать
Все Данные, форматирование, формулы При полном клонировании таблицы
Текст Только содержимое ячеек Для очистки от стилей Word
Транспонировать Данные с заменой строк на столбцы При необходимости смены ориентации
Связать Данные с ссылкой на источник Для динамического обновления

☑️ Контрольный список перед вставкой

Выполнено: 0 / 4

Метод текстового файла для сложных структур

В ситуациях, когда таблица в Word имеет сложную структуру с множеством объединенных ячеек или нестандартными разделителями, прямой перенос может оказаться невозможным. В этом случае экспертным решением является использование промежуточного текстового файла. Сохранение данных в формате .txt или .csv позволяет полностью (отделить) контент от визуальной оболочки документа.

Сначала сохраните таблицу из Word как обычный текстовый файл. При открытии этого файла в Excel запустится Мастер текстов, который дает детальный контроль над разделителями. Вы сможете явно указать программе, что колонки разделены табуляцией, запятой или пробелом, а также задать формат данных для каждого столбца (текстовый, числовой, дата). Это гарантирует, что числа не превратятся в даты, а длинные коды не будут округлены.

  • 💾 Сохраните таблицу в Word как «Текст в кодировке Юникод».
  • 💾 Запустите Excel и выберите «Открыть», указав созданный файл.
  • 💾 В мастере импорта выберите тип данных «С разделителями».
  • 💾 Настройте символ-разделитель (обычно табуляция).
⚠️ Внимание: При использовании текстового формата может потеряться информация о ширине столбцов и визуальных границах, поэтому после импорта потребуется ручная настройка внешнего вида таблицы в Excel.

Работа с разделителями и Мастером текстов

Ключевым этапом правильного импорта является понимание того, как Excel видит границы данных. Если вы скопировали таблицу, вставили её в одну колонку, и все данные слиплись в одну строку, не отчаивайтесь. Функция Текст по столбцам позволяет исправить эту ситуацию постфактум. Выделите столбец с «кашей» из данных, перейдите на вкладку «Данные» и нажмите соответствующую кнопку.

В открывшемся окне мастера выберите опцию «С разделителями» и нажмите «Далее». Здесь необходимо поставить галочку напротив типа разделителя, который использовался при копировании. Чаще всего это табуляция (если данные пришли из Word) или точка с запятой. Предварительный просмотр в нижней части окна покажет, как именно будут разбиты данные. Это позволяет визуально убедиться в корректности настройки перед финальным применением.

На последнем шаге мастера можно задать формат для каждого столбца. Например, если в таблице есть номера счетов или коды, начинающиеся с нуля, обязательно выберите формат «Текстовый» для соответствующей колонки. В противном случае Excel автоматически обреет ведущие нули, посчитав данные числами, и восстановить их будет сложнее. После нажатия кнопки «Готово» таблица примет правильный вид.

📊 Какой метод переноса вы используете чаще всего?
Прямое копирование Ctrl+C/V
Специальная вставка
Через текстовый файл
Макросы и скрипты

Сохранение связей и динамическое обновление

Для пользователей, которым необходимо регулярно актуализировать данные в Excel на основе изменений в документе Word, существует возможность создания живой связи. При вставке таблицы можно выбрать опцию «Связать» (Paste Link). В этом случае в ячейках Excel появятся не статические значения, а формулы, ссылающиеся на внешний файл.

Такой подход обеспечивает автоматическую синхронизацию: любое изменение цифры или текста в исходном документе Word будет мгновенно отражаться в таблице Excel при её открытии или обновлении. Однако у этого метода есть обратная сторона — если файл Word будет перемещен или переименован, связи в Excel разорвутся, и появятся ошибки. Поэтому используйте этот метод только при работе с файлами в стабильной сетевой папке или на локальном диске с неизменной структурой.

  • 🔗 Копируйте таблицу в Word.
  • 🔗 В Excel выберите «Специальная вставка» -> «Вставить связь».
  • 🔗 Проверьте пути к файлам в диспетчере связей.
  • 🔗 Обновляйте данные через вкладку «Данные» -> «Обновить все».
⚠️ Внимание: Файлы с внешними связями могут открываться дольше обычного, так как Excel пытается найти и опросить источник данных при запуске.

Решение распространенных проблем форматирования

Даже при соблюдении всех инструкций могут возникать специфические ошибки. Одна из самых частых — появление лишних кавычек вокруг текста или некорректное разбиение строк внутри одной ячейки. Это часто случается, если в тексте ячеек Word содержались символы перевода строки. Для очистки таких данных можно использовать функцию ПОДСТАВИТЬ или инструмент «Найти и заменить», удалив лишние символы CHAR(10) и CHAR(13).

Еще одна проблема — это объединенные ячейки. Excel крайне не дружелюбен к ним при импорте. Если в Word таблица имела объединенные заголовки, при вставке в Excel структура может «поехать». Рекомендуется перед копированием в Word выделить всю таблицу и нажать «Отменить объединение ячеек», заполнив пустые места необходимыми данными, либо использовать метод импорта через Power Query для более продвинутой обработки.

Подводя итог, можно сказать, что выбор метода зависит от ваших конечных целей. Для разовой задачи подойдет простое копирование, для работы с большими массивами — импорт через текст, а для отчетов — создание связей. Владение всеми этими инструментами позволяет эффективно управлять данными между офисными приложениями.

Часто задаваемые вопросы (FAQ)

Почему при вставке все данные попали в одну ячейку?

Это происходит, когда Excel не распознает разделители столбцов. Обычно это решается использованием функции «Текст по столбцам» на вкладке «Данные», где нужно вручную указать, что разделителем является табуляция.

Можно ли перетащить таблицу мышкой без копирования?

Технически перетащить можно, но это наименее надежный метод. Он часто приводит к ошибкам форматирования и не дает доступа к настройкам вставки. Лучше использовать буфер обмена.

Как сохранить форматирование Word в Excel?

При вставке выберите опцию «Сохранить исходное форматирование». Однако помните, стили шрифтов Word могут незначительно отличаться в Excel из-за разных движков отрисовки.

Что делать, если пропали нули в начале чисел?

При импорте через Мастер текстов на последнем шаге выберите формат столбца «Текстовый». Если данные уже вставлены, придется импортировать заново, так как Excel удалил нули при конвертации в число.